  • specifically, initially identifying and focusing on the phenomenon of heterologous immunity, whereby memory T cell responses to pathogens can influence the outcome to subsequent infection with unrelated pathogens. (umassmed.edu)
  • The effects of heterologous immunity are now known, at least in part, to be mediated by cross-reactive T cell responses and mediate both protective effects, immune enhancement and can induce immunopathology. (umassmed.edu)
  • Mechanisms of viral immunology: heterologous immunity and CD8 T cell crossreactivity during viral infections. (umassmed.edu)
  • Memory T cells laid down as a consequence of one infection can influence protective immunity and immunopathology associated with a second unrelated virus. (umassmed.edu)
  • We have referred to this phenomenon as T cell-dependent heterologous immunity and immunopathology. (umassmed.edu)
  • The focus of our work is to develop a better understanding of the mechanisms associated with the induction of heterologous immunity, specifically the role cross-reactive memory T cell responses and cytokines play in decreasing or augmenting viral replication and altering immunopathology. (umassmed.edu)

  • Coeliac children exhibited moderate ADCC reactivity of their sera, despite high levels of antibodies against b-lactoglobulin. (gu.se)
  • Absorption experiments indicated that primarily IgG1 antibodies were responsible for this b-lactoglobulin-specific ADCC reactivity. (gu.se)
  • Sera from CMPI children with gastrointestinal symptoms, most of which had a high ADCC reactivity, also had a distinctive subclass pattern of their anti-b-lactoglobulin antibodies with high relative proportions of IgG1.Sera from coeliac children had poor capacity to mediate NK cell-induced ADCC against gliadin-coated target cells. (gu.se)
  • Depletion of IgG1 markedly diminished the ADCC, indicating that IgG1 anti-bodies against gliadin predominantly mediate this gliadin-specific monocyte ADCC. (gu.se)

  • While polyclonal antibodies are secreted by many different B cell clones and recognize multiple antigenic epitopes, monoclonals originate from a single B cell clone and are specific for just one epitope. (cellsignal.com)
  • Where polyclonal antibodies are purified directly from the serum of the immunized host, and monoclonals are purified from either hybridoma-derived tissue culture supernatant or ascites, recombinant antibodies are instead purified from the tissue culture supernatants of transfected host cell lines. (cellsignal.com)
